Bata India EBIT Calculation

EBIT, sometimes also called Earnings Before Interest and Taxes, is a measure of a firm's profit that includes all expenses except interest and income tax expenses. It is the difference between operating revenues and operating expenses. When a firm does not have non-operating income, then Operating Income is sometimes used as a synonym for EBIT and operating profit.

Bata India Business Description

Other Exchanges BATAINDIA:India
Address 418/02, M.G. Road, Sector - 17, Bata House, Opposite MDI, Gurgaon, HR, IND, 122001
Bata India Ltd is a manufacturer and retailer of footwear and accessories, such as bags, belts, wallets, and shoe care products. It has only one reportable segment which is Footwear and Accessories. The company sells footwear under brand names including Bata, Bubblegummers, Hush Puppies, Power, Weinbrenner, and Naturalizer. Bata manufactures shoes in multiple manufacturing plants across India, and it sells its products through its retail stores and e-commerce channels. Bata generates all its sales in India, mostly from footwear.
